The reason the MPLS tests are failing is because scapy cannot decode an MPLS 
label stack (output from some .show() instrumentation);

<class 'scapy.layers.l2.Ether'>
###[ Ethernet ]###
  dst       = 02:01:00:00:ff:02
  src       = 02:fe:e5:05:0e:13
  type      = 0x8847
###[ MPLS ]###
     label     = 33L
     cos       = 0L
     s         = 0L       <<<<<< NON End-of-stack
     ttl       = 254
###[ Padding ]###
        load      = '\x00\x061\xffE\x00\x00#\x00\x01\x00\x00@\x11 
\xa6\xac\x10\x01\x01\xac\x10\x01\x02\x04\xd2\x04\xd2\x00\x0f\xd0\x92257 1 1'

we patch scapy for this purpose, see;
  <ROOT>/test/patches/scapy-2.3.3/mpls.py.patch

on my vagrant 14.04 there is no other scapy installation, this patch applies 
fine and all MPLS tests pass.
On a UCS 14.04, with another scapy installation:
  /usr/local/lib/python2.7/dist-packages/scapy/contrib/mpls.py
the MPLS test fail.
On a UCS 16.04 no scpay installation, tests pass.
